Went riding Yesterday with my "04" 220. I just put a FMF Gnarly Desert pipe and a Turbine Core 2, along with a 12t front sprocket.... What a huge difference it made :yeehaw:

Yea!!! Ride there all the time. We Usually camp at Dove Springs and do Jawbone Canyon, Dove Springs and Red Rock Canyon on the other side of J14.
